Here 3 Release

CubePilot are proud to introduce the Here 3 Precision GNSS solution into the CubePilot product line-up.

The Here3 Brings the world of RTK to everyone.

Here 3 is our Base model GPS, it joins the HerePro which is our flagship GPS model, and replaces the Here, Here 2, Here +, and Here+ V2.

Featuring the M8P GNSS module from Ublox, along with a CubePilot designed RF section, CANBUS Solution, and a new case, the next generation of the Here family steps up performance, slashes price and sets a new baseline for GNSS solutions in the Robotics industry.

RTK Float mode is available as soon as it receives valid RTCM 3 messages, these can be provided by free NTRIP servers in many countries, or these can be supplied via mission planner and any RTK base station that is capable of producing these RTCM 3 messages. (Here+ Base or HerePro are capable of this.)

With a standalone accuracy of 2.5m, RTK accuracy to 0.025m, precision is now in reach of everyone.

Here 3 will function at 160,000Ft, and up to 1,800 kph with a velocity accuracy of 0.05m/s making it suitable for all UAS applications.

Applications include UGV, USV, UAS, for all types of industrial uses as well as precision swarming activities.

inside is m8p, for RTK, this allows 2 constellation at a time. so you must disable one for it to work.
on latest firmware there is can param to change this
